<h3>What is a subject complement?</h3>

We can define subject complement as a predicative expression that follows a linking verb. Examples of linking verbs are:

  • To be
  • To become
  • To feel
  • To look

The purpose of a predicate subject is to provide more information about the subject. Examples of subject complements are the underlined below:

  • Anna is <u>a doctor</u>.
  • She looks<u> good</u>.
  • I feel <u>weird</u>.

That is what we have in option D, "I felt much better." Here, the verb "felt" is a linking verb. "Much better" is the subject complement providing further information about the subject "I".
